This patch adds a framework to automatically generate the request/response classes for Kafka's protocol. The code will be updated to use the generated classes in follow-up patches. Below is a brief summary of the included components: **buildSrc/src** The message generator code is here. This code is automatically re-run by gradle when one of the schema files changes. The entire directory is processed at once to minimize the number of times we have to start a new JVM. We use Jackson to translate the JSON files into Java objects. **clients/src/main/java/org/apache/kafka/common/protocol/Message.java** This is the interface implemented by all automatically generated messages. **clients/src/main/java/org/apache/kafka/common/protocol/MessageUtil.java** Some utility functions used by the generated message code. **clients/src/main/java/org/apache/kafka/common/protocol/Readable.java, Writable.java, ByteBufferAccessor.java** The generated message code uses these classes for writing to a buffer. **clients/src/main/message/README.md** This README file explains how the JSON schemas work. **clients/src/main/message/\*.json** The JSON files in this directory implement every supported version of every Kafka API. The unit tests automatically validate that the generated schemas match the hand-written schemas in our code. Additionally, there are some things like request and response headers that have schemas here. **clients/src/main/java/org/apache/kafka/common/utils/ImplicitLinkedHashSet.java** I added an optimization here for empty sets. This is useful here because I want all messages to start with empty sets by default prior to being loaded with data. This is similar to the "empty list" optimizations in the `java.util.ArrayList` class.
